Tho V. H. troopa are to be with drawn from Alaska, that bleak, un productive country, tha expenses of governing which exceed tho profits. IIcs&tiKim of clerks in tho Depart ments at Washington have been dis charged lately, and thero is great la mentation thore about tho reduction cf the clerical forco. LmnTNiNO struck nn oil tank on tho Troutman farm in Hutler Co., Ta., on tho 19th inst. 47,000 bar rels of oil was consumed and a num ber of houses. Acconmso to a cotyit mado by the Kew York JlcroUl, tho war strength of Russia and Tuikev is ns follows : Itusia-:?.02Ui7 men. SO 1, 837 horses and 2,780 guns Turkey 616,100 men. Vox Moltke thinks there will be a general war in Europe before long. According to his prophecy, all Ku ropo is lying on a plumboring volca no, which may burst forth nt any moment and involve countries and pooples in irretrievable ruin. Trominent European capitalists fcave been negotiating for some time, and ot labt successfully, with the Jsnd Commusioners of Florida for ! $8,000,000 worth of orauiro bin da. I They intend to bring into tho State Z.UOU or J.ODO Lardy farmers from England, Germany, France, and JUly. " "V" W liiaus ii Jt 1 Wads Hampton bas already taint ed Lis promises to the President that he would not interfere with the due con mo of law in Month Carolina by excluding the Itcpnblicnn State o(H cials from their offices, and sealing the doors agaiuat them. Those o Ul cers are not appoinled by tho Uo oruor, but aro elected by the peoplo, and the Supreme Court hue before them tbo question of tho legality of tho flection of the IV-p iblioan in cumbents. Hut Hampton was not willing to wait for the decision of the Com t. This wo fear is not tho last instance wo will have to record of violated fuith in that direction. ! '. . U TuS continncd presence of tho Russmu Hunt ou our coast U exciting somo addition. Whilo tho OHtensi ble dbjoct is ouo of conrtcsv, as well as to drill I bo Grand Dukes in tho nl't of naval win fur, it is bintod that their real purpose is to keep nn oyo on American and other vnssuN trad ing with Turkey. Tho Turks have recently purchased heavily of nrms, and other munitions of war, in the t'nitc States, and it will require watchfulness on tho part of our gov. eminent to provent a violation of our treaty obligations, ns well as to preserve tho neutrality b'f woon oth f r nia,0,m a . w,ir '; wJ tort.
